Sunplus Loader is a critical software utility used primarily for flashing, upgrading, or recovering digital satellite receivers that use Sunplus chipsets (such as the 1506G, 1506T, 1506TV, and 1507G series). It allows users to revive "dead" receivers that are stuck on a red light or have corrupted firmware by connecting them to a PC via an RS232 serial cable. Core Functionality Firmware Restoration:

Recovers receivers from boot loops or "red light" errors caused by failed updates. Software Updates:

Facilitates the installation of the latest firmware versions to add features or improve stability. Communication:

Requires a Sunplus USB-to-Serial COM port driver to establish a stable connection between the hardware and the loader software. Key Compatible Chipsets

The loader is compatible with various popular Sunplus hardware configurations: 1506 Series: Including 1506G, 1506T, 1506F, 1506TV, and 1506LV. 1507 Series: Including 1507G (often used in 8MB flash variants). Technical Prerequisites

To use the Sunplus Loader effectively, the following components are typically required: RS232 Cable:

A serial cable (standard or DIY) to link the receiver's port to the PC. USB-to-Serial Drivers: Specific drivers like the Sunplus USB to Serial COM Port Driver must be installed for modern PCs to recognize the hardware. Firmware File: The specific file corresponding to the exact model of the receiver. Download Resources

The Sunplus Loader (specifically versions like 1.5.1 and 1.5.8) is a specialized utility tool used primarily by satellite technicians and hobbyists to recover "dead" or "red light" satellite receivers that use Sunplus chipsets, such as the 1506G, 1506T, and 1506F. Proper Review of Sunplus Loader Core Functionality

The tool acts as a bridge between a PC and a satellite receiver via an RS232 serial cable. Its primary purpose is to force-flash firmware onto a device when the standard USB update method fails or when the device becomes unresponsive (often showing only a red light on the display). Key Features

Chipset Compatibility: Works with a wide range of Sunplus multimedia receivers, particularly the popular 1506 series.

Recovery Mode: Specifically designed to fix software-related hardware "bricks".

Lightweight: The tool is a small executable that doesn't require heavy installation; it usually runs as a standalone file after extraction from a .rar or .zip archive. The Good (Pros)

Essential Rescue Tool: For many older or budget satellite receivers, this is the only way to bring a "dead" unit back to life without replacing the physical motherboard.

Ease of Use: Once the COM port is correctly configured, the process is straightforward: select the firmware file, click start, and power on the receiver. The Bad (Cons)

Hardware Requirements: You must have an RS232 serial port (or a high-quality USB-to-Serial adapter) and the correct cable pinout, which can be a barrier for modern laptop users.

Safety Risks: Using the wrong "bin" file (firmware) with the loader can permanently damage the receiver's flash memory. Sunplus Loader Latest Version Download -UPD-

Security Concerns: As this is legacy "grey-market" software often hosted on third-party file-sharing sites like MediaFire, it is frequently flagged by antivirus programs as "potentially unwanted" or malware. Verdict

The Sunplus Loader is a must-have for anyone tinkering with 1506G/T/F chipset receivers. However, it is not a "magic fix" for hardware damage (like a short circuit). It is strictly a firmware-level recovery tool. Precautions before downloading:

Verify the Version: Common reliable versions are 1.5.1 and 1.5.8.

Scan for Malware: Always run the downloaded file through a scanner like VirusTotal before opening.

Check Pinouts: Ensure your RS232 cable matches the pinout of your specific receiver model to avoid electrical damage.

If you own a digital satellite receiver powered by a Sunplus chipset (like the 1506G, 1506TV, or 1507G), you know that software glitches or "red light" errors can be a major headache. The Sunplus Loader is the essential utility tool used to repair, upgrade, and flash firmware onto these devices via a PC.

This guide provides everything you need to know about the latest version of the Sunplus Loader, how to download it safely, and the step-by-step process to recover your receiver. What is Sunplus Loader?

Sunplus Loader is a specialized Windows-based utility designed for receivers using Sunplus processors. Unlike a standard USB update—which requires the receiver to be functional—the Loader connects directly to the device's hardware via an RS232 (Serial) cable. This allows you to:

Recover Dead Receivers: Fix devices stuck on "Load," "On," or a "Red Light."

Force Firmware Updates: Install software when the USB menu is inaccessible.

Dump Flash Files: Back up your current firmware for future use. Features of the Latest Version

The latest updated version (often referred to as the Sunplus 1506/1507 Universal Loader) includes: Support for newer DDR3 RAM configurations. Enhanced stability for high-speed baud rates.

Compatibility with Windows 10 and Windows 11 (using Prolific or CH340 drivers). Auto-detection of chip types (1506A/G/C/T/TV/LV). Download Links & Requirements

To use the Sunplus Loader, you need a few specific components:

The Software: Ensure you are downloading the latest version of the Sunplus Loader tool.

RS232 Cable: Most modern Sunplus mini-receivers use an RS232 to 3.5mm Jack cable.

USB-to-Serial Adapter: If your PC doesn't have a COM port (most laptops don't), you will need a CH340 or PL2303 adapter.

Correct Firmware: Download the specific .bin file for your exact receiver model. How to Use Sunplus Loader to Flash Firmware

Connect your receiver to your PC using the RS232 cable. Keep the receiver powered off (unplug the adapter) at this stage. Step 2: Configure the Loader

Open the Sunplus_Loader.exe file. Match the settings to your receiver's specs. Common settings include: Chip Type: Select your chipset (e.g., 1506G). Baud Rate: Usually set to 115200.

Port: Select the COM port number assigned to your USB adapter (check Windows Device Manager). Step 3: Load the Firmware

Click the Open or Browse button in the loader and select the .bin firmware file you downloaded for your receiver. Step 4: The Flashing Process Click Start on the Loader interface. Now, plug in the power adapter of your satellite receiver.

The Loader should detect the device and the progress bar will start moving.

Important: Do not touch the cables or turn off the PC until the process reaches 100% and says "Upgrade Success." Troubleshooting Common Errors

"Open Serial Port Fail": This usually means the COM port is incorrect or the USB-to-Serial drivers are not installed.

No Progress Bar: Check your RS232 cable wiring. Many Sunplus receivers require a specific "null modem" pinout.

Target Not Found: Ensure you are powering on the receiver after clicking Start in the loader. Final Thoughts
